Ingredients
- 1 lb. boneless, skinless chicken breasts/thighs
- 1 (4 oz.) can diced green chiles
- 1 (15 oz.) can cannellini beans
- 1 (15 oz.) can great northern beans
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 8 oz. cream cheese
- 1 cup onion (chopped)
- 3 cloves garlic (minced)
- 2 tbsp cilantro (fresh, chopped)
- 2 tbsp lime juice
- 1/2 tsp cumin
- 1/2 tsp oregano (dried)
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/4 tsp black pepper
- 1 tsp chili powder
Instructions
- Prepare the ingredients: Chop the onion and mince the garlic.
- Combine all ingredients except chicken in the slow cooker; stir well.
- Place the chicken on top of the mixture, ensuring it's covered.
- Cook on low for 7 hours or high for 4 hours until chicken is cooked through.
- Shred the chicken with forks and stir into the chili before serving.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 7 hours
